Whether it's his Japanese heritage, or his having lived in various culturally specific cities around America, it's no wonder that identity, landscapes and cultural influences reside so strongly in trumpeter Jun Iida's music. Bellflower is largely the reflection of his move three years ago from Seattle to New York, the music played, relationships made and the many roads traveled up to that time. With a band of new friends who developed this program of mostly originals over the course of a West Coast tour, Iida offers a nod to the resilience of Pittsburgh through the opener, "Rivers and Bridges." "Hotaru Nights" provides views of Japan, but its groove is from the Texas-born sound of the late Roy Hargrove. "Marco the Phoenix" draws inspiration from the beloved anime One Piece, while "Chasing Peace" echoes the sophistication of a classic ballad while yielding something undefinably richer. Bellflower offers songs that are meant to move people and to be enjoyed, wrapped in a collage of sounds that only Iida's personal journey could furnish.


Track Listing:

  1  Rivers and Bridges  6:55
  2  Hotaru Nights  5:58
  3  The Final View  4:22
  4  Next Time  4:40
  5  Marco the Phoenix  5:18
  6  Will They Remember?  6:45
  7  No Scuffs  5:06
  8  Lovers' Interlude  2:12
  9  Chasing Peace  7:23
10  Bellflower  7:43

Music composed by Jun Iida (Jun Iida Music)
except (3) by Nujabes (Mr Bongo, PRS)

Performers:

Jun Iida - trumpet, vocals
Chris McCarthy - piano & Rhodes
Giulio Xavier Cetto - bass
Jongkuk Kim - drums
Masami Kuroki - guitar
Takafumi Nikaido - congas (5)
Zelda Harris - vocals (6)

Production Info:

Produced by Jun Iida
Recorded by Todd Carder at The Bunker Studio, Brooklyn, NY
September 5-6, 2025
Mixed & mastered by Rich Breen, Dogmatic Sound, Burbank, CA
Band photo by Prisca Edwards
Front cover photo by Rengim Mutevellioglu
Cover design & layout by John Bishop
